Exciting News from Western Carolina Veterinary Surgery!

We’re thrilled to welcome Dr. Chris Hoffman, DVM, DACVS-SA, to our surgical team starting July 7th!

Dr. Hoffman comes to us from an orthopedics-only practice in Madison, Wisconsin, and brings extensive experience and a strong passion for orthopedic surgery. We're honored he chose Western Carolina Veterinary Surgery as his next place to practice. He and his wife, also a veterinarian, have been dreaming to move to our area for a while and finally decided it was time to take the leap.

Dr. Hoffman graduated from Michigan State University in 2015, then did his surgical residency at the University of Minnesota, ultimately becoming board-certified in 2020. His focus on orthopedic procedures aligns perfectly with our commitment to providing the highest level of care to our patients and referring partners. His addition to the team allows us to expand our services and availability, ensuring we can continue to support you and your clients with timely, expert surgical care.

We are currently looking to add to our work family. We have a veterinary technician position open. If you or someone you know is interested in applying please email a resume to [email protected].

We are a referral surgical practice providing the highest level of care. We are proud to be 1 of only 2 surgical referral practices accredited by the American Animal Hospital Association in North Carolina.

We offer an excellent benefit package for full time employees, including 80% of health insurance being paid, dental insurance, 401K matching, uniform allowance, employee discounts, etc. Salary is based on experience. Duties include anesthesia, assisting in surgery, radiology, patient restraint, client communications, general housekeeping, etc.

Pre-employment drug screening and background checks are required before employment is offered. WCVS is an equal opportunity employer.
